The high price of media and teh use of natural resources used as growth media has not been maximized, spurring researchers to find alternative media from local materials such as mocaf flour (<em>modified cassava flour</em>) which is a&nbsp;derivative product of cassava with processing techniques using the principle of fermentation by lactic acid bacteria. The purpose of thus study was to determine the number of colonies of <em>Escherichia coli </em>&nbsp;and <em>Bacillus cereus</em> bacteria that grew on laternative media of mocaf flour. This research is an experimental laboratory with variations in the mass of mocaf flour 1 grams, 2 grams, 4 grams, 6 grmas, 8 grams, positive controls and negative controls, the data obtained were analyzed using ANOVA test. The results showed that the average number of positive control colonies from <em>Escherichia coli </em>was 22.5 x 10<sup>5</sup> CFU/mL, while the positive control colonies from <em>Bacillus subtilis</em> were 20.25 x 10<sup>5</sup> CFU/mL. The highest average vakue of variations in the concentration of alternative media using mocaf flour (<em>modified cassava flour</em>) as much as 8 grams on <em>Escherichia coli</em> is 81 x 10<sup>5</sup> CFU/mL while <em>Bacillus subtilis</em> is 197.75 x 10<sup>5</sup> CFU/mL using mocaf flour (<em>modified cassava flour</em>) as much as 8 grams. The average value of the lowest colony number of <em>Escherichia coli </em>bacteria in 1 grams mocaf flour mass in 7.25 x 10<sup>5</sup> CFU/mL, for <em>Bacillus subtilis</em> the lowest average colony value in 2 grams mocaf flour is 27 x 10<sup>5</sup> CFU/mL.
